Getting There
Car: A8 exit Pforzheim-West, continue on B294 to Oberderdingen. From Oberderdingen town center, follow signs to Derdinger Horn (approx. 2.5 km, parking available at the plateau and on the outskirts).
Train: Stadtbahn S31/S32 (AVG) Karlsruhe–Bretten, then take bus 142 to Oberderdingen. Walk to the Horn (approx. 30 minutes uphill) — a beautiful journey!
Address: Weinplateau am Derdinger Horn, 75038 Oberderdingen.

Hornfest — Wine Tasting with a Postcard View over the Kraichgau
The wine tasting on the Derdinger Horn, locally known as "Hornfest", is one of the most beautiful wine tastings in Baden-Württemberg. For 38 editions, it has taken place on the third or fourth Sunday in September on the wine plateau at the Derdinger Horn — a natural viewpoint above the vines on the ridge of Oberderdingen, with a wide view over the Kraichgau, towards the Black Forest and the Palatinate Forest. The Hornfest 2026 will take place on Sunday, September 20, from 11 a.m.
Seven Oberderdingen Wineries
At the Hornfest, seven Oberderdingen wineries serve their wines directly on the plateau, each with its own stand and selection. Represented are:
- Weingut Hockenberg
- Weingut Kern
- Weingut Lutz
- Weingut Müller
- Weingut Vincon-Zerrer
- Weingut Steinmetz
- Amthof12
The profile is typically Kraichgau: dry Rieslings, Lemberger, Schwarzriesling, Trollinger, Spätburgunder, and Weißburgunder, often from steep slopes on the Horn. The winemakers are present at their stands, offering advice and chatting about grape varieties, locations, and vintages.
Wine Hikes and Catering
A special feature of the Hornfest is the guided wine hikes through the vineyards on the Derdinger Horn — usually 1- to 2-hour tours with a winemaker as a guide, explaining the grape varieties, the terroir, and the work in the vineyard. Catering is provided by the Gesangverein Freundschaft-Harmonie Oberderdingen and the Freiwillige Feuerwehr (Volunteer Fire Brigade) — with classic wine accompaniments such as Vesper platters, bread, Swabian specialties, and sweets.
Oberderdingen and the Kraichgau
Oberderdingen is a wine-growing community of around 11,000 inhabitants in the north of the Karlsruhe district, at the transition from the Kraichgau to the Stromberg. The "Derdinger Horn" vineyard is one of the best-known in the region — south and southwest exposure, shell limestone soils, steep slopes — and produces wines with a high Kraichgau identity. The Hornfest brings the wines directly to their place of origin — a location-based event in the best sense.
